Proof of Vaccination Requirment to Play
The OMHA Vaccination Policy requires all OMHA participants born in 2009 or earlier to be fully vaccinated by October 31.

This policy applies to the following Affected Persons:
  • Players born in 2009 or earlier
  • Team Officials (Coaches, Trainers and Managers, etc.)
  • Game Officials (referees, linespersons, timekeepers, etc.)
  • Association Officials (minor hockey association directors, officers, executive and staff)
  • OMHA Officials (directors, officers, executive and staff, including hockey development personnel)
  • Volunteers
  • Instructors (third parties engaged by Associations or Teams to provide specialized instruction (e.g., power skating, goaltending coaching)
 At present, this policy does not apply to hockey players born in 2010 or later or to hockey spectators.
 
In order to continue participating, all Affected Persons (listed above) must provide either proof of vaccination or a copy of an OMHA accommodation by completing the 2021 COVID Vaccination Verification form on the Waxers website.

FAQs
My child was born after 2009. What do I need to submit?
Nothing. The policy does not apply to hockey players born in 2010 or later. We are sending this to all house league members to ensure we reach all volunteers. If your child was born after 2009 and your family has chosen not to volunteer, you can disregard this email.

As a parent who attends games, do I need to upload my proof of vaccination?
No. However, the City of Markham requires proof of vaccination to enter their facilities, so you will need to provide proof at the door along with the City of Markham's screening form.

My child was born in 2009 but has only had one dose. 
Your child is ineligible to participate until they are fully vaccinated and you have uploaded proof of full vaccination. “Fully Vaccinated” means fourteen (14) days after an individual has received a completed series of an Accepted COVID-19 Vaccine. 

Is there any financial reimbursement for lost weeks?
No.

My child was born in December 2009 and is not yet vaccinated. Can he continue to participate?
No. All players born in 2009 or earlier must submit proof of full vaccination by November 4.

Is there any leeway with the due date?
No. All proofs of vaccination must be uploaded by November 4 in order to be eligible to participate.

What is considered valid proof of vaccination?
Download your COVID-19 vaccine certification from the government of Ontario website.
 
I am a volunteer but do not go on the ice. Do I need to submit proof?
Yes. All volunteers, whether participating on the ice or on the bench, must upload proof of vaccination.

My child cannot be vaccinated for medical reasons. What do we do?
In order to continue to be eligible to participate in any Waxers activities you must provide proof of an approved OMHA Accommodation. You can apply for one online. It can take up to two weeks to process an accommodation request and you are not eligible to participate while waiting for a ruling on your accommodation request.
